Cedar shingle replacement services involve removing damaged or aging cedar shingles and installing new ones to restore the appearance and integrity of a roof. This process typically includes carefully removing the compromised shingles, inspecting the underlying roof structure for any additional issues, and then installing new cedar shingles that match the existing style and color. The goal is to ensure a seamless look while providing durable protection against the elements. Professional contractors utilize specialized tools and techniques to minimize disruption and ensure a precise fit, resulting in a roof that maintains its aesthetic appeal and functional performance.
This service addresses common problems such as cracked, warped, or rotting shingles that can compromise the roof’s ability to shed water effectively. Over time, cedar shingles may become damaged due to weather exposure, pests, or general wear and tear. Replacing these shingles helps prevent leaks, wood decay, and structural damage that can lead to more extensive and costly repairs. Material Costs - The cost of cedar shingles can range from $4 to $8 per square foot, depending on quality and thickness. For a typical roof, material expenses may total between $2,000 and $6,000. Prices vary based on the type and grade of cedar used.
Labor Expenses - Installation costs for cedar shingle replacement generally fall between $3 and $7 per square foot. For an average-sized roof, labor may amount to $3,000 to $8,000. These rates depend on the complexity of the project and local contractor rates.
Total Project Costs - Overall expenses for replacing cedar shingles usually range from $5,000 to $15,000. Larger or more intricate roofs tend to push costs higher, especially in the South Walpole area. Contact local pros for precise estimates tailored to specific needs.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al of old shingles,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ot. Other factors like roof pitch or accessibility can influence total expenses. These potential charges should be considered when planning a replacement project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should cedar shingles be replaced? Replacement frequency depends on factors like exposure and maintenance, but shingles typically last 20-30 years. Contact local contractors to assess the condition of existing shingles and determine if replacement is needed.
What are signs that cedar shingles need replacement? Signs include extensive cracking, splitting, warping, or significant moss and mold growth. A professional inspection can confirm if replacement is necessary.
Can cedar shingles be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damage such as small cracks or loose shingles may be repairable, but extensive damage usually requires full replacement. Local pros can evaluate the best approach.
